Similarly, fairness is also the key for many multi agent systems. However, there is a number of threats that can compromise security of the agent and. An introduction to multiagent systems second edition by. Multi agent systems mass have received tremendous attention from scholars in different disciplines, including computer science and civil engineering, as a means to solve complex problems by subdividing them into smaller tasks.
This paper presents the capabilities offered by multiagent system technology in the opera. Methods for development of industrial multi agent systems ing. It merges classical fields like game theory with modern ones like machine learning and computer science. Like all distributed systems, they are composed of a number of interacting computational entities. You are responsible for watching video lectures and reading the textbook on your own. Randomized optimal consensus of multi agent systems guodong shi and karl henrik johanssony abstract in this paper, we formulate and solve a randomized optimal consensus problem for multi agent systems with stochastically timevarying interconnection topology. This short note is intended to serve as a gentle introduction to the field of agents and multiagent systems particularly for those interested in. Indeed, this fact makes confused those interested in applying agent based or multiagent based technology to solve practical problems. Jan sudeikat, wolfgang renz multimedia systems laboratory, hamburg university of applied. An introduction to multiagent systems by michael j. This book provides a succinct introduction to the subject, covering the theoretical fundamentals as well as the latter developments in a coherent and clear manner. The first edition of an introduction to multiagent systems was the first contemporary textbook in the area, and became the standard undergraduate reference work for the field. Multiagent systems carnegie mellon school of computer. However, unlike classical distributed systems they, and their constituent en tities, are intelligent.
The text will give an introduction to agent technologies and the jade platform, before proceeding to give a comprehensive. Taught by professor yoav shoham, who works on economic models of multi agent interactions. Possibility theory is proposed as an uncertainty representation framework for distributed learning in multiagent systems and robot. This is the official journal of the international foundation for autonomous agents and multiagent systems. Multiagent systems, second edition, 2e by gerhard weiss, 97802623568. This course introduces students to the fields of multi agent systems and distributed artificial intelligence, which deal with the issues that arise when groups or societies of autonomous agents usually computer programs but sometimes people too interact to solve interrelated problems. Ieee conference on decision and control cdc 17, melbourne, australia 8 pages, 5 pdf figures. First, we introduce the topic and we outline some examples of realworld agent based software application. This exciting and pioneering new overview of multiagent systems, which are online systems composed of multiple interacting intelligent agents, i. International joint conference on autonomous agents and multi agent systems aamas04. A deep policy inference qnetwork for multiagent systems. Multiagent systems intelligent robotics and autonomous agents series weiss, gerhard on. This is the first comprehensive introduction to multiagent systems and contemporary distributed artificial intelligence that is suitable as a textbook.
May, 2002 the eagerly anticipated updated resource on one of the most important areas of research and development. In this chapter, a brief survey of multiagent systems has been presented. For each chapter the slides are available in pdf, and for most chapters they are also available in source format tex, ppt. First, the hybrid multi agent system is proposed which is composed of continuoustime and discretetime dynamic agents. Taught by professor yoav shoham, who works on economic models of multiagent interactions. Multi agent systems can solve problems that are difficult or impossible for an individual agent or a monolithic system to solve. These systems are compound of relatively autonomous and intelligent parts, called agents. An introduction to multiagent systemsmike wooldridge.
A multi agent system mas or selforganized system is a computerized system composed of multiple interacting intelligent agents citation needed. Chapter 1 multiagent systems multiagent systems are distributed computing systems. Multiagent systems are made up of multiple interacting intelligent agentscomputational entities to some degree autonomous and able to cooperate, compete, communicate, act flexibly, and exercise control over their behavior within the frame of their objectives. Multiagent system an overview sciencedirect topics. Pdf argumentation in multi agent systems download full. Distributed possibilistic learning in multiagent systems. This promise is particularly attractive for creating software that operates in environments that are distributed and.
Multiagent systems intelligent robotics and autonomous. A multi agent system is composed of multiple autonomous entities, with distributed information, computational ability, and possibly divergent interests. Applications of multiagent systems mihaela oprea university of ploiesti, department of informatics, bd. Multi agent systems an overview sciencedirect topics. The individual tasks are allocated to autonomous entities, known as agents.
This short note is intended to serve as a gentle introduction to the field of agents and multi agent systems particularly for those interested in. Rosenschein, of the hebrew university of jerusalem, and are. Furthermore, domains with multiple agents of any type, including autonomous vehicles and even some human agents. In this chapter, a brief survey of multi agent systems has been presented. Main intellectual connections with ai, econcs and microeconomic theory emphasize computational perspectives provide a basis for research research seminar well read and discuss papers. The wiley series in agent technology is a series of comprehensive practical guides and cuttingedge research titles on new developments in agent technologies. Multiagent systems in the industry three notable cases in italy. The series focuses on all aspects of developing agent based applications, drawing from the internet, telecommunications, and arti. Methods for development of industrial multiagent systems. Multi agent systems mas have received tremendous attention from scholars in different disciplines, including computer science and civil engineering, as a means to solve complex problems by. Slides mostly based on those of rosenschein, from the content of the book by wooldridge. Cs224m multi agent systems, stanford university, 2003. Multiagent systems, second edition, 2e the mit press.
Central to the design and effective operation of such multiagent systems mass are a. Global coordinated control of multi agent systems subject to input saturation. The central problem ad dressed is how several agents can collectively learn to coordinate their. Multi agent systems mas have received tremendous attention from scholars in different disciplines, including computer science and civil engineering. How relevant to such processes are the lowerlevel communication lanthis report is the result of a panel discussion at the workshop of the uk special interest group on multiagent systems ukmas98. Multi agent systems become more and more popular due to successful implementations in different fields. A deep policy inference qnetwork for multi agent systems.
A detailed and systematic introduction to the distributed cooperative control of multi agent systems from a theoretical, network perspective. Features detailed analysis and discussions on the distributed cooperative control and dynamics of multi agent systems. These are systems composed of multiple interacting intelligent agents, where an agent is a computational entity such as a software program or a robot that is situated in some environment and that to some extent is able to act autonomously in order to achieve its design objectives. Introduction to multiagent systems michal jakob, milan rollo agent technology center, dept. Multi agent systems mass 5, 6, 19 are a new and promising area in the field of distributed artificial intelligence dai, as well as in the mainstream computer science. We recognize that an electronic copy offers benefits that cannot be realized in print, such as hyperlinks, fulltext searching, use of pdf screen captures in lecture slides, and access from multiple locations. Algorithmic, gametheoretic, and logical foundations. Basic concepts and definitions on multiagent systems mass. Even if we restrict ourselves to computer science, a word agent has many meanings. Lecture 1introduction to agents and multi agent systems. List of related ai classes stanford engineering everywhere.
Pdf online planning for multiagent systems with bounded. Controllability of multiagent systems with switching topology. Argumentation and negotiation in multiagent systems can involve sophisticated, highlevel reasoning. Developing multi agent systems with jade is a practical guide to using jade. Developing multiagent systems with jade is a practical guide to using jade. Taking fairness into multi agent learning could help multi agent systems become both ef. The course serves primarily as an introduction to game theory, including computational aspects. Indeed, this fact makes confused those interested in applying agent based or multi agent based technology to solve practical problems.
This paper deals with learning in reactive multiagent systems. Agent systems michael luck dept of electronics and computer science university of southampton, uk. An introduction to multiagent systems springerlink. Multi agent systems may be cooperative, such as sensor networks and mobile robots in a warehouse, or competitive, such as in electronic commerce, or in settings of resource or task allocation. Here is a practice problem on bayesian games pdf from previous years homework. It provides a leading forum for disseminating significant original research results in the foundations, theory, development, analysis, and applications of autonomous agents and multiagent systems. Feb 01, 2010 multi agent systems course at university rovira i virgili.
Jade enables developers to implement and deploy multi agent systems, including agents running on wireless networks and limitedresource devices. Multiagent systems, including game theoretic foundations, designing systems that induce agents to coordinate, and multiagent learning. Uncorrected manuscript of multiagent systems, published by cambridge university press. Algorithmic, gametheoretic, and logical foundations shoham, yoav, leytonbrown, kevin on. Nit durgapur, wb about agent agents are considered one of the most important and latest paradigms that on the one hand may improve on current methods for conceptualizing, designing and implementing software systems, and on the other hand may be the solution to the legacy software integration problem. In realizing these new, multi agent, open systems, system designers will need to import much of the social and political language of human organization design, for example to govern how rights are delegated to a transferable preference voting system between agents representing multiple. One of the outstanding features of semiglobal coordinated control is that the initial value of each agent is required to be in a priori given bounded set. Multi agent systems there is a wide range of existing application domains that are making use of the agent paradigm and develop agent based systems, for example in software technology, robotics, and complex systems.
However, even after we formalize intentions and knowhow in multi agent systems, we would not have completely established the conceptual foun dations. How relevant to such processes are the lowerlevel communication lanthis report is the result of a panel discussion at the workshop of the uk special interest group on multi agent systems ukmas98. Unlike traditional textbooks, the book brings together many leading experts, guaranteeing a broad and diverse base of knowledge and expertise. Also included are thoughtprovoking exercises of varying degrees of difficulty and a twentypage glossary of terms found in the study of agents, multiagent systems, and distributed artificial intelligence. The lecture slides below are provided by the chapter authors. Online planning for multi agent systems with bounded communication. Multi agent systems, including game theoretic foundations, designing systems that induce agents to coordinate, and multi agent learning. Multi agent systems course at university rovira i virgili. Methods for development of industrial multiagent systems ing. Multi agent system computer programming programming language. Each agent decides on a proper action to solve the task using multiple. See column all to download the pdfs of all chapter slides with a single mouse click. Towards the engineering of emergent multiagent systems.
Thus, on this page we provide a free electronic copy of multiagent systems. From the industrial point of view, the beginning of the 21th century is predominated by fastchanging demands of the global market. The book provides detailed coverage of basic topics as well as several closely related ones. Chapter 6 making selforganizing adaptive multiagent. Realtime multi agent systems this work has focusedon timecriticalenvironments in which the system can be controlled by autonomous agentsthat requirecommunicationto betterachievethe system goal. View multi agent system research papers on academia. Learning to coordinate actions in multiagent systems. Lecture 1introduction to agents and multiagent systems. Multiagent systems are made up of multiple interacting intelligent agents computational entities to some degree autonomous and able to cooperate.
An overview of coordinated control for multiagent systems. Multi agent systems is a subfield of distributed artificial intelligence that has experienced rapid growth because of the flexibility and the intelligence available solve distributed problems. The multiagent system perspective macro perspective. This book constitutes the thoroughly refereed proceedings of the 6th international workshop on argumentation in multi agent systems, held in budapest, hungary, in may 2009, in association with the 8th international conference on autonomous agents and multi agent systems. Multi agent system mas is an expanding field in science and engineering. Multiagent systems is a subfield of distributed artificial intelligence that has experienced rapid growth because of the flexibility and the intelligence available solve distributed problems. Petr kadera czech technical university in prague, prague, 2015 supervisor. This second edition has been extended with substantial new material on recent developments in the field, and has been revised and updated throughout. Sycara agent based systems technology has generated lots of excitement in recent years because of its promise as a new paradigm for conceptualizing, designing, and implementing software systems. Multiagent systems are made up of multiple interacting intelligent agents computational entities to some degree autonomous and able to cooperate, compete, communicate, act flexibly, and exercise control over their behavior within the frame of their objectives.
477 320 1118 1201 477 286 448 904 182 217 333 1536 325 916 288 1544 1349 1525 178 1397 992 137 870 69 1066 1432 171 456 1340 292 747 49 898 947 636 28 483